1. Compilation Error Analysis
Run a fresh build to capture the error:
just <project>::build 2>&1 | tail -100
Missing Includes
fatal error: driver/gpio.h: No such file or directory
Fix: Add the component to REQUIRES in main/CMakeLists.txt:
idf_component_register(
SRCS "main.c"
REQUIRES driver
)
Undefined References
undefined reference to 'some_function'
Fix: Ensure the component containing the function is in REQUIRES or PRIV_REQUIRES.
Type Errors
Look for mismatched types between function declarations and implementations.
2. Runtime Panic Analysis
Guru Meditation Error Patterns
| Error | Cause | Fix |
|---|
StoreProhibited | Writing to invalid memory | Check pointer initialization |
LoadProhibited | Reading from invalid memory | Check null pointers |
InstrFetchProhibited | Corrupted function pointer | Check callback assignments |
IntegerDivideByZero | Division by zero | Add zero checks |
Stack Overflow
Guru Meditation Error: Core 0 panic'ed (Stack overflow)
Fix: Increase stack size in task creation:
xTaskCreatePinnedToCore(task_fn, "name", 4096, NULL, 5, NULL, 0);
Stack Smashing
Stack smashing detected
Fix: Local buffer overflow — check array bounds and string operations.
3. Memory Debugging
Check Heap Usage
ESP_LOGI(TAG, "Free heap: %lu", esp_get_free_heap_size());
ESP_LOGI(TAG, "Min free heap: %lu", esp_get_minimum_free_heap_size());
Common Memory Issues
- Memory leak: Missing
free() after malloc()
- Double free: Freeing same memory twice
- Use after free: Accessing freed memory
4. Communication Debugging
I2C Issues
E (1234) i2c: i2c_master_cmd_begin(xxx): I2C_NUM error
Checklist:
- Verify I2C address (7-bit vs 8-bit format)
- Check SDA/SCL GPIO pins
- Ensure pull-up resistors are present (4.7K typical)
- Verify clock frequency compatibility
Serial/UART Issues
- Baud rate mismatch
- TX/RX swapped
- Missing ground connection

6. Useful ESP-IDF Config Options
Enable in sdkconfig.defaults or via menuconfig:
CONFIG_ESP_SYSTEM_PANIC_PRINT_REBOOT — Print panic info before reboot
CONFIG_FREERTOS_WATCHPOINT_END_OF_STACK — Detect stack overflow earlier
CONFIG_HEAP_POISONING_COMPREHENSIVE — Detect heap corruption
Common Fixes
| Symptom | Fix |
|---|
| Stack overflow | Increase task stack size in xTaskCreate |
| Memory leak | Check for missing free() calls |
| I2C timeout | Verify connections, pull-ups, addresses |
| Crash on startup | Increase CONFIG_ESP_MAIN_TASK_STACK_SIZE to 8192+ |
